Slow internet speeds can be a frustrating experience, especially when you’re in the middle of something important. If you’re tired of waiting for pages to load, videos to buffer, and downloads to complete, there’s a solution: optimizing your DNS.
Domain Name System (DNS) plays a vital role in the process of connecting to websites and other online services. Simply put, DNS is like a phonebook for the internet, translating web addresses into IP addresses that your computer can understand. Optimizing your DNS settings can significantly improve your internet speed and reduce buffering time.
In this article, we’ll guide you through the steps to speed up your internet connection DNS in 4 easy steps. We’ll start with an explanation of DNS and how it affects your internet speed, then help you identify if your DNS is slowing down your connection. Finally, we’ll provide you with four simple steps you can take to speed up your DNS and improve your internet performance.
Don’t settle for sluggish internet speeds any longer. Read on to learn how to speed up your internet connection DNS in just a few steps and start enjoying faster browsing, streaming, and downloading today.
What is DNS and How Does it Affect Your Internet Speed?
Have you ever experienced slow internet speed despite having high-speed internet connectivity? It could be due to your DNS (Domain Name System). DNS is a protocol that converts website URLs into IP addresses to identify the correct server to connect to. DNS can affect your internet speed as it plays a crucial role in connecting your device to the website’s server.
When you type a website address, your device sends a DNS request to the server to find its IP address. If the DNS server is slow or not working correctly, it can cause delays in connecting to the server, resulting in slow internet speed. DNS also affects internet speed based on response time, propagation delay, and caching.
Response time refers to the time taken by the DNS server to respond to your request. If the server is far away, the response time will be longer, resulting in slower internet speed. Propagation delay occurs when a DNS server updates its records, which can take up to 48 hours, leading to slow internet speed. Caching refers to the process of storing DNS records in a local cache for quick access, which can speed up internet connectivity.
It is crucial to understand how DNS affects your internet speed to take necessary steps to optimize it. In the next section, we will explore how you can determine if your DNS is slowing down your internet speed.
DNS plays a crucial role in internet connectivity, and understanding how it affects your speed is essential. Slow DNS servers, propagation delay, and caching are factors that impact your internet speed. In the next section, we will explore how you can determine if your DNS is slowing down your internet speed.
If you are experiencing slow internet speed, the problem could be with your DNS. In the following sections, we will explore how you can speed up your internet connection by optimizing your DNS settings in just four easy steps. Don’t let slow internet speed affect your online experience – keep reading to learn how to improve your internet speed today!
Understanding DNS: The Basics
Domain Name System (DNS) is like a phone book for the internet, translating human-readable domain names into machine-readable IP addresses. To put it simply, it acts as a directory that enables your device to connect to websites by converting domain names into IP addresses. Without DNS, you’d need to remember the IP addresses of every website you want to visit, which is not practical for most people.
The DNS process starts when you enter a website address into your web browser. The browser sends a request to the DNS resolver, which then looks up the IP address of the website and returns it to your browser. This process happens every time you visit a new website, and a slow DNS can significantly affect your internet speed.
Each DNS query goes through several stages, and the time it takes to complete these stages can impact your internet speed. The primary stages include recursive query, root query, TLD query, and authoritative query. The recursive query is the most crucial stage, as it involves multiple DNS servers and can take up to several seconds to complete.
How DNS Can Affect Your Internet Speed and Browsing Experience
DNS resolution time can affect how quickly a website loads. When you type a website address into your browser, it sends a request to a DNS server to translate the domain name into an IP address. If the DNS resolution time is slow, it can take longer for your browser to load the website.
Using public DNS servers can also impact your browsing experience. Internet service providers (ISPs) often use their own DNS servers, which can become overloaded and slow down your internet speed. Switching to a public DNS server like Google DNS or Cloudflare DNS can often result in faster browsing speeds.
Another way DNS can affect your internet speed is through geolocation. Some websites use geolocation to show you content based on your physical location. However, if your DNS server is located far away from you, it can take longer for the website to load the content. This can be improved by using a DNS server closer to your physical location.
- Cache size can also impact DNS resolution times. DNS cache stores records of recent queries to reduce the time it takes to look up a website. A larger cache size can result in faster resolution times.
In summary, slow DNS resolution times, using ISP DNS servers, geolocation, and cache size can all impact your internet speed and browsing experience. By understanding how DNS affects your internet speed, you can take steps to optimize your DNS settings for faster browsing speeds.
Common DNS Problems and Their Symptoms
If you’re experiencing slow internet speeds or inconsistent browsing experiences, it could be due to DNS issues. Here are some common DNS problems and their symptoms:
- DNS Server Not Responding: This is one of the most common DNS problems. When you see this error message, it means that your computer is unable to reach the DNS server.
- Slow DNS Lookup: If your computer takes a long time to connect to a website, it could be due to a slow DNS lookup.
- DNS Cache Issues: When your DNS cache becomes corrupted or outdated, it can cause problems with website loading, redirects, and other issues.
- DNS Hijacking: DNS hijacking occurs when your DNS requests are redirected to a different server without your knowledge or consent. This can result in unwanted pop-ups, ads, or even malicious websites.
If you’re experiencing any of these issues, it’s important to diagnose and fix the problem as soon as possible to ensure a better browsing experience.
How to Determine if Your DNS is Slowing Down Your Internet
If you suspect that your DNS is the cause of slow internet speed, there are several ways to confirm your suspicions. The first step is to perform a speed test to determine your current internet speed. This will give you a baseline to compare against after you make any changes.
Next, you can use the ping command to check the latency of your DNS server. If the latency is high, this can be a sign that your DNS is slowing down your internet speed. Another way to check your DNS is to use a DNS benchmarking tool, which will test multiple DNS servers and provide you with a report on their performance.
Lastly, you can also switch to a different DNS provider to see if that improves your internet speed. Popular options include Google Public DNS, Cloudflare DNS, and OpenDNS. Keep in mind that DNS changes can take a few minutes to propagate, so be patient and run another speed test after making any changes.
Using Online Tools to Check Your Internet Speed and DNS Performance
Checking your internet speed and DNS performance is the first step in determining if your DNS is slowing down your internet. Online tools like Speedtest.net and GRC’s DNS Benchmark can give you accurate measurements of your internet speed and DNS performance.
Speedtest.net is a popular online tool that measures your internet speed by sending data packets to your device and measuring how long it takes for them to return. GRC’s DNS Benchmark, on the other hand, tests the performance of your DNS by sending queries to a list of DNS servers and comparing their response times.
Once you’ve run the tests, you can compare your results to industry standards to see if your internet speed and DNS performance are up to par.
How to Identify Slow DNS Resolution
If you’re experiencing slow internet speeds, it’s important to identify whether slow DNS resolution is the culprit. Here are some ways to do that:
- Use a DNS speed test: There are online tools available that can test the speed of your DNS servers. These tools can give you an idea of whether your DNS resolution is slow and what the response time is.
- Check your browser’s developer console: Most modern browsers have a developer console that can provide information on the time it takes to resolve a DNS request. Look for entries related to DNS or network activity and check the time it takes for the request to complete.
- Use the nslookup command: If you’re comfortable with command line tools, you can use the nslookup command to test DNS resolution times. Simply enter “nslookup example.com” (replace “example.com” with the website you want to test) and check the response time.
- Check your router’s logs: Your router may have logs that can help you identify DNS resolution issues. Check the logs for entries related to DNS and look for any errors or slow response times.
By identifying slow DNS resolution, you can take steps to improve your internet speed and browsing experience. Keep reading to learn how to fix DNS issues and speed up your internet connection.
Troubleshooting DNS Problems with Command Prompt and Terminal
If you’re experiencing DNS problems, you can use Command Prompt in Windows or Terminal in macOS and Linux to troubleshoot the issue. Here are some steps to follow:
- Flush your DNS cache: This clears any cached DNS data that may be causing issues. In Command Prompt or Terminal, type the command “ipconfig /flushdns” and hit enter.
- Ping a website: Use the “ping” command followed by the website’s URL to test if you can reach the website. If you receive an error, it could be a DNS problem.
- Use nslookup: Type “nslookup” followed by a website’s URL to check if it’s resolving to the correct IP address. If it’s not, there may be a DNS issue.
If none of these steps help, you may need to contact your Internet Service Provider or a professional IT service for further assistance.
4 Easy Steps to Speed Up Your Internet Connection DNS
Step 1: Choose a fast DNS server – Use a reliable DNS server that is known for its speed and performance. Popular options include Google Public DNS and OpenDNS.
Step 2: Clear your DNS cache – Your computer may be using outdated DNS information, which can slow down your browsing speed. Clearing your DNS cache can help fix this problem.
Step 3: Disable unused network connections – If you have multiple network connections enabled on your device, such as Wi-Fi and Ethernet, disabling the unused ones can improve your internet speed and DNS performance.
Step 4: Update your device and browser – Keeping your device and browser up-to-date with the latest software updates can improve their overall performance, including DNS resolution.
Choosing a Faster DNS Server
Internet speed is critical for many daily activities, from work to entertainment, and slow DNS resolution can significantly affect browsing experience. Choosing a faster DNS server can help speed up internet connection and improve browsing experience.
There are several public DNS servers to choose from, such as Google DNS, OpenDNS, and Cloudflare DNS, and they all offer different performance and security features. You can test them to see which one works best for you.
Changing DNS servers is easy and can be done on your router or device settings. However, make sure to note down your current DNS settings before making changes in case you need to revert them.
Clearing Your DNS Cache
If you’re experiencing slow internet speeds or errors when browsing the web, it may be due to a problem with your DNS cache. The DNS cache stores information about recently accessed websites, allowing your computer to access them more quickly in the future. However, sometimes the cache can become corrupt or outdated, leading to problems with website access.
To clear your DNS cache, the process is different depending on the operating system you’re using. For Windows users, open the command prompt and enter “ipconfig /flushdns” to clear the cache. Mac users can open the terminal and enter “sudo killall -HUP mDNSResponder” to flush the cache.
Clearing your DNS cache can help to resolve slow internet speeds and website access issues. However, if the problem persists, it may be worth considering changing to a faster DNS server or contacting your internet service provider for assistance.
Disabling IPv6 to Speed Up Your DNS Resolution
If you are experiencing slow DNS resolution, disabling IPv6 could help speed up your internet connection. IPv6 is a newer internet protocol that allows for more IP addresses to be assigned, but it can sometimes cause conflicts with DNS resolution. To disable IPv6 on Windows, go to the Network and Sharing Center, click on Change Adapter Settings, right-click on your network connection, select Properties, uncheck Internet Protocol Version 6 (TCP/IPv6), and click OK. On a Mac, go to System Preferences, click on Network, select your network connection, click on Advanced, and under TCP/IP, set Configure IPv6 to Off.
After disabling IPv6, you may need to flush your DNS cache for the changes to take effect. Open Command Prompt on Windows or Terminal on Mac and type the command ipconfig /flushdns or sudo killall -HUP mDNSResponder respectively. This will clear the DNS cache and force your computer to use the updated settings.
It’s important to note that disabling IPv6 may not work for everyone and could potentially cause other networking issues. If you experience any problems after disabling IPv6, simply go back and re-enable it.
Additional Tips to Improve Your Internet Speed and DNS Performance
Keep Your Router Up to Date: Make sure your router firmware is updated to the latest version. This can help fix any bugs or security issues and improve performance.
Use Ethernet Cable: If possible, use an Ethernet cable to connect your computer directly to your router. This can improve your internet speed and reduce latency.
Minimize Network Congestion: Avoid using too many devices or running too many applications simultaneously on your network. This can cause network congestion and slow down your internet speed.
Disable Unused Network Services: Disable any unused network services, such as file sharing or remote desktop, on your computer. This can free up network resources and improve your internet speed.
Updating Your Router’s Firmware
Router firmware is the software that controls your router. Over time, firmware updates can become available that can improve your router’s performance, security, and compatibility with new devices. Updating your router’s firmware can help improve your internet speed and DNS performance, as well as fix issues with your network.
To update your router’s firmware, check your router’s manual or manufacturer’s website for instructions. Typically, you’ll need to log in to your router’s web interface and find the firmware update option in the settings menu. Make sure to download the correct firmware for your specific router model and follow the instructions carefully to avoid damaging your router.
Before updating your router’s firmware, it’s important to back up your router’s configuration settings. This can help ensure that you can easily restore your router’s settings in case anything goes wrong during the update process.
Using Ethernet Instead of Wi-Fi for Faster Internet Speeds
Connecting to the internet via Ethernet cable instead of Wi-Fi can provide faster and more stable internet speeds. Wi-Fi signals can be interrupted by walls, distance, and interference from other electronic devices.
Ethernet cables provide a direct connection to your router, ensuring that your device receives the maximum available bandwidth. This can result in faster download and upload speeds and a more reliable internet connection.
If your device doesn’t have an Ethernet port, consider purchasing an adapter that allows you to connect an Ethernet cable to a USB port. This can be a cost-effective solution for laptops and other devices without built-in Ethernet ports.
While Ethernet may not always be the most convenient option, it can be a great way to improve your internet speed and ensure a stable connection for activities such as gaming, streaming, and video conferencing.
Why test your internet speed and DNS performance? Testing your internet speed and DNS performance before and after making changes can help you determine if the changes you made had a positive impact.
How to test your internet speed: There are various online speed testing tools you can use to test your internet speed. Some popular options include Ookla Speedtest, Google Fiber Speed Test, and Fast.com by Netflix.
How to test your DNS performance: You can use DNS benchmarking tools like DNS Benchmark or Namebench to test the performance of your DNS servers. These tools can help you determine which DNS servers are faster for your location.
When to test your internet speed and DNS performance: It’s recommended to test your internet speed and DNS performance before and after making changes to your network settings, such as changing your DNS server or updating your router’s firmware.
How to Conduct an Internet Speed Test
If you want to measure your internet speed, there are a few simple steps to follow. First, make sure that you are not using any bandwidth-heavy applications or programs that could interfere with the test. Then, choose a reputable online speed test tool, such as Ookla’s Speedtest, Fast.com, or Google’s Internet Speed Test. Once you have selected a tool, click on the “Start” button to begin the test. The test will typically measure your download and upload speeds, as well as your ping and latency times.
It is important to conduct multiple tests at different times of day to get an accurate picture of your internet speed. Factors such as peak usage times and network congestion can affect your results. You may also want to test your internet speed on different devices, such as your smartphone or tablet, to compare results.
If you find that your internet speed is consistently slower than advertised, it may be time to contact your internet service provider (ISP) to troubleshoot the issue.
Remember that your internet speed is just one aspect of your online experience. It is also important to consider factors such as DNS performance, network security, and overall device performance when optimizing your online experience.
Measuring DNS Performance with Namebench
If you want to get a more accurate measure of your DNS performance, you can use a tool called Namebench. This tool is available for Windows, Mac, and Linux, and it will test various DNS servers to see which one is the fastest for your location.
To use Namebench, you’ll need to download and install it on your computer. Once it’s installed, open the program and select your location from the dropdown menu. Then, click the “Start Benchmark” button to begin the test.
Namebench will test a variety of DNS servers and give you a report showing which one performed the best for your location. It will also give you recommendations on which DNS servers to use based on the test results.
By using Namebench, you can ensure that you’re using the fastest DNS server for your location, which can help improve your internet speed and overall browsing experience.
Frequently Asked Questions
What is DNS and how does it affect internet speed?
DNS stands for Domain Name System and it is responsible for translating website domain names into IP addresses that computers can understand. A slow DNS server can cause delays in accessing websites, thus slowing down internet speed.
How can I choose a faster DNS server?
You can choose a faster DNS server by using a tool like Namebench to compare the performance of different servers and select the fastest one. You can also manually change your DNS server settings in your device’s network settings.
What is the importance of clearing DNS cache?
Clearing your DNS cache can help to resolve issues with accessing certain websites and can improve overall internet speed. This is because cached information may become outdated and cause delays when trying to access websites.
What is the impact of disabling IPv6 on DNS resolution?
Disabling IPv6 can help to speed up DNS resolution in some cases, as it can reduce the amount of time it takes for your device to locate a DNS server. However, this may not be necessary for all users and can depend on your specific network configuration.
How can I test my internet speed and DNS performance?
You can test your internet speed using online speed testing tools such as Ookla or Fast.com. To test DNS performance, you can use a tool like Namebench to compare the performance of different DNS servers and select the fastest one.